For scheduling DOT drug or alcohol tests in High Rock, WA, contact our office at (800) 221-4291. Alternatively, book online using our express system by choosing your test, completing the Donor Information Section, and registering before visiting the center.

Your zip code will help locate the nearest testing site in High Rock, WA. A registration form with location details and instructions will be emailed to you; bring it with you or display it on your smartphone. Usually, appointments aren't mandatory, though completing donor info and payment are required at registration.

All tests are processed in laboratories certified by SAMHSA, with results reviewed by in-house physicians who act as Medical Review Officers.
